My out of box impressions:

I don't think they are nearly as bassy as people are making them out to be.

They're pretty tiny, but in a good way. I agree about the ear cups being a tad small, but they feel great.

Overall Im digging them. They looks really nice in person and they're pretty balanced. I'd say they actually sound relatively similar to my HD598s.

Sep 18, 2012 at 5:42 PM Post #352 of 461
As a 598 owner I find this statement interesting. I guess the bass won't be too bloated as I had feared per Jude's review since I find the bass on the 598 pretty light and just shy of neutral. I placed my order from RazorDog last Thursday and won't have mine until Friday. Did you do express shipping?


I ordered last Thursday free ups ground and got them today. It's 2 day transit from RDD to my house so it was pretty quick.

I'm loving them though. They're definitely throaty/punchy in bass but nowhere near bloated or bleeding. I think they're pretty laid back, very balanced.
